(9) SUBSEQUENT EVENTS:

 

Management evaluated subsequent events through the date these financial statements were issued. Based on this evaluation, the Company has determined that certain subsequent events have occurred which require disclosure through the date that these financial statements are issued.

 

In April 2012, the Company received formal contract modifications from the DVA, dated April 16, 2012, concerning the retroactive billing matter discussed further in Note 2 under the heading “Revenue Recognition.” The contract modifications relate to relevant wage determinations under the Company’s historical contracts with DVA.

 

On March 16, 2012, the Company announced that it had filed a registration statement on Form S-1 with the Securities and Exchange Commission for a rights offering in which existing stockholders of the Company will receive non-transferable rights to purchase $4.2 million of additional shares of its common stock (the “Rights Offering”). Under the terms of the Rights Offering, the Company will distribute, at no charge to the holders of its common stock as of the record date of April 10, 2012, non- transferable subscription rights for each share of common stock owned on the record date.  Each subscription right will entitle the holder to purchase 0.532 shares of the Company’s common stock at a price of $1.30 per share, resulting in the issuance of up to 3,230,769 shares of common stock. The rights offering also includes an over-subscription privilege, which entitles a holder who exercises its basic subscription privilege in full the right to purchase additional shares of common stock that remain unsubscribed at the expiration of the rights offering, subject to the availability and pro rata allocation of shares among persons exercising this over-subscription right. However, holders will not be entitled to purchase a number of shares in the over-subscription privilege in excess of the number of shares owned by them as of the record date.  The Company’s Registration Statement on Form S-1 for the rights offering was declared effective on May 2, 2012 by the Securities and Exchange Commission. Mailing of the offering materials to eligible stockholders began on or about May 7, 2012 and the subscription period will expire on June 6, 2012.

 

On April 30, 2012, the Company entered into a standby purchase agreement with Wynnefield Capital, Inc. (“Wynnefield Capital”), which owns approximately 21% of the Company’s Common Stock through certain affiliated entities. Pursuant to the standby purchase agreement, Wynnefield Capital (or affiliated assignees) has agreed to acquire from us in the rights offering, subject to the satisfactions of specified conditions, the shares of common stock that relate to any rights that remain unexercised at the expiration of the rights offering. Mr. Peter Black, a member of our board of directors, is a n employee of Wynnefield Capital. We have also agreed to enter into a registration rights agreement with Wynnefield Capital whereby we will, at our cost and expense, register for resale under the Securities Act of 1933, all shares of common stock beneficially owned by Wynnefield Capital, including shares purchased by Wynnefield Capital in the rights offering. We have agreed to file a registration statement with the SEC within 90 days of closing of the rights offering. The Company and Wynnefield Capital intend to execute the registration rights agreement upon the expiration of the rights offering.

 

On May 9, 2012, Presidential Financial Corporation agreed to allow the Company to borrow up to $500,000 under its facility with the Company in excess of the eligible collateral, but subject to the maximum loan amount of $3,000,000. Any amounts advanced to the Company under this accommodation shall be repaid from either payments received by the Company pursuant to any resolution of the outstanding retroactive billings or the rights offering and in any event this arrangement will expire no later than June 30, 2012.
